Step-by-step instructions
- Start by finely chopping the onions. In a large pan, melt the butter and sauté the onions until they become translucent.
- Add the ground beef to the pan, cooking until it’s nicely browned. Season with salt and pepper for flavor.
- Chop the cabbage into bite-sized pieces and add it to the meat mixture, stirring well to combine all the ingredients.
- Pour in enough cream to generously coat the mixture and let everything simmer until the cabbage is tender.
- Serve the dish hot, garnished with your choice of herbs or a sprinkle of cheese if you desire.

Keeping leftovers fresh
If you find yourself with leftovers, storing them properly is key to maintaining quality. Allow the dish to cool completely before transferring it to an airtight container. It can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. To reheat, simply warm it on the stove over low heat until heated through. Creamy Meat Cabbage also freezes well for up to 3 months, making it a perfect meal prep option.
Helpful cooking tips
To enhance the richness of your Creamy Meat Cabbage, consider adding a splash of Worcestershire sauce or sautéing some garlic along with the onions. If you like a bit of heat, a pinch of red pepper flakes can elevate the flavor profile. Always taste as you go; adjusting salt and pepper at the end can make a world of difference.
Creative twists
Feel free to make this dish your own with various flavor twists. Try adding sautéed mushrooms or carrots for sweetness and texture. For a dairy-free version, substitute cream with coconut milk or a plant-based cream alternative. You can also skip the meat altogether and use lentils or chickpeas for a vegetarian take on this hearty dish.
FAQ
What is the prep time for Creamy Meat Cabbage?
Prep time typically takes about 15 minutes, and cooking time is around 30 minutes. Overall, you can have this meal ready in less than an hour!
How can I store Creamy Meat Cabbage safely?
Make sure to cool the dish to room temperature before placing it in an airtight container. It can be refrigerated for up to 3 days or frozen for up to 3 months. When reheating, ensure it re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C).
Can I substitute the ground beef?
Absolutely! Ground turkey or chicken works well as a lighter alternative. You could also use plant-based meat for a vegetarian or vegan option. Just keep in mind that cooking times might vary slightly.
